Your happening hosts Ziv Lode and Dan Abbott are back again with another edition of Berlin's favourite radio show and an hour of sounds themed around DAYS OF THE WEEK. Since the dawn of pop, music-makers have been using the DAYS OF THE WEEK as something to hang a song on, a ready-made set of musical coat hangers. But is this concept big enough to hang a radio show on? Will Begilufin's record shelves stretch to all seven days or will there be gaps? Will we find a decent Wednesday? And in which language? Grab a calendar and a pencil, tune in tonight and play day-bingo with Begilufin! # Begilufin Begilufin is an hour long radio show broadcast live twice a month from the heart Berlin on the station Pi Radio. On Begilufin we play a wild, confusing mess of international sounds, stretching from the birth of recorded music to something we heard two days ago. We do our best to ignore the normal, accentuate the weird, and ignore borders, boundaries and time-zones. Each show revolves around a central theme and then we surprise each other (and you, dear listener) with our selections live on air. Since you ask, ‘Begilufin' is a Hebrew word meaning intoxicated, inebriated, drunk, sozzled or smashed - a perfect description of the delirious off-centre mix of crazed music we like to spin on the show or indeed the effect it might have on your ears. Begilufin was created by Ziv Lode in 2010. Ziv was joined by Dan Abbott a couples of years later after a chance meeting in a kindergarten playground revealed a mutual love of the music of Erkin ‘The Turkish Hendrix' Koray. * https://www.mixcloud.com/begilufin/ * https://www.instagram.com/begilufinradio/

Learn practices to harness the energy of each day in the Deepen Your Practice workshop at https://www.quietmind.yoga/deepenEach day of the week carries its own frequency, a specific planetary energy that's been woven into our language and daily lives for thousands of years, yet most people never realize it.In this episode of the Quietmind Astrology Podcast, I'll show you how to harness the grahas (planets) through the simple rhythm of the week; from the Sun's vitality on Sunday to Saturn's discipline on Saturday, and how these ancient cycles can guide your routines, mindset, and spiritual practice.The names of the days themselves reveal the secret: Sunday for the SunMonday for the Moon (Lunas in Spanish)Tuesday for Mars (Martes)Wednesday for MercuryThursday for Jupiter (Jueves)Friday for Venus (Viernes)Saturday for Saturn (Sábado). These aren't coincidences, they're remnants of a system that once consciously aligned human life with cosmic time.When you understand this cycle, you can begin to plan your week with intention. Need to strengthen discipline and structure? Work with Saturn on Saturdays: wear dark blue or black, volunteer, fast, or spend time with elders. Feeling the need to reconnect with your spiritual path? Sunday, ruled by the Sun, is your day to center, honor your vitality, and reconnect with your higher purpose.Each graha has a natural day, color, and practice that helps bring its energy into balance:- Sunday (Sun / Surya): vitality, confidence, self-realization, leadership. Practice sun salutations, gratitude, and spiritual reflection. Wear orange or gold.- Monday (Moon / Chandra): emotions, nurturing, peace. Practice restorative yoga, gentle movement, and care for your home. Wear white or silver.- Tuesday (Mars / Mangala): strength, courage, action. Engage in exercise, assertive communication, or productive work. Wear red.- Wednesday (Mercury / Budha): communication, learning, adaptability. Great for writing, meetings, and kirtan. Wear green.- Thursday (Jupiter / Guru): wisdom, faith, purpose. Study, journal, or learn from a teacher. Wear yellow.- Friday (Venus / Shukra): love, beauty, relationships. Enjoy music, art, romance, and the senses. Wear pink or variegated colors.- Saturday (Saturn / Shani): discipline, service, patience. Do chores, volunteer, fast, or spend time with elders. Wear blue or black.You'll also learn how the hour of the day, called the hora, repeats this planetary pattern every 24 hours, meaning every hour holds a different energetic quality. And you'll discover how your own birth day of the week reflects your inherent tendencies. For example, being born on a Tuesday connects you to the Mars archetype: initiative, courage, and movement.These aren't just symbolic ideas, they're time-tested rituals that help bring rhythm, meaning, and flow into your life.
